According to what those people had told him, besides him, there was basically only Wei Yutang in this room.

"Yes, it's me."

Chu Qing's physical abilities were average because the original owner grew up on a desolate planet and did not receive much education.

But Wei Yutang is different. As the strongest person in the entire interstellar space, his perception in all aspects is far superior to that of ordinary people.

When Chu Qing walked in, it was as if a ray of light had suddenly been brought into his dark world, and his reason, which was on the verge of collapse, began to gradually return.

I forced myself to calm down, afraid that my ferocious appearance would scare him.

He knew that many people would be afraid of his situation, and that Chu Qing was just an ordinary person who was also in this situation. Wei Yutang was not surprised at all.

Wei Yutang used all his self-control to restrain himself, afraid that he might not do something right and scare Chu Qing away, pushing him even further away.

Regardless of why Chu Qing disliked him before, Wei Yutang had considered that it might be because of this flaw.

Now it seems that the best opportunity is in front of him, allowing him to prove to Chu Qing with facts that even if his mental power goes berserk, he will never harm him.

The human body can experience a sense of crisis under certain circumstances, and Chu Qing felt that Wei Yutang in front of her was dangerous.

On one hand, her body's instincts told Chu Qing that she should get away as soon as possible, but on the other hand, reason forced her to stay. Her body was trembling slightly because of this dilemma.

With the hand that Wei Yutang hadn't touched, she grasped Wei Yutang's hand in her palm, tilted her head back to look at him, and whispered:

"I'm here. Don't be afraid, I'm here."

The original owner had never seriously listened to the lessons on using mental power to soothe Wei Yutang, so Chu Qing began to desperately recall them and try her best to do as the lessons said.

Wei Yutang's splitting headache gradually subsided, as if a clear stream slowly flowed into his mind, soothing his blood vessels that felt like they were about to burst.

Chu Qing never let go of his hand, and even after Wei Yutang gradually regained consciousness, he couldn't bear to take his eyes off him.

It was clear that this matter was proving a bit difficult for Chu Qing; his forehead was beaded with sweat from the tension, and his face was somewhat pale.

However, the look in his eyes remained as firm as ever.

For Chu Qing, the continuous output of mental energy was no different from a strenuous exercise. He was almost soaked in sweat, and by the end, he was collapsed on the ground, too weak to even stand up.

Wei Yutang instinctively reached out and caught him, letting him fall into his arms.

"I'm sorry, I'm still too useless."

Chu Qing could sense that Wei Yutang had not been completely appeased, but he lacked the energy to continue.

When people are extremely tired, they will always unconsciously seek someone to lean on. He leaned against Wei Yutang's chest, his curled eyelashes damp with moisture from exhaustion, making him look as aggrieved and pitiful as Xiaxia who couldn't get her snacks.

"It's nothing, you're already very good, I should be thanking you."

Wei Yutang's voice was a little hoarse. He carried Chu Qing to the wall, turned on the light based on his memory, and sat down on the sofa next to him to rest.

As the room lit up instantly, Wei Yutang instinctively reached out and covered Chu Qing's eyes.

The room was almost entirely filled with traces of his destruction; there were deep grooves in the walls, and remnants of his energy remained on them.

Anyone who saw this scene would suspect that he might have violent tendencies.

Chu Qing really didn't have the strength to refuse, but she was too tired to sleep. Her eyes felt a little uncomfortable with them covered, so she subconsciously blinked to relieve the discomfort.

The feeling of his eyelashes trembling in Wei Yutang's palm was like a feather gently brushing against his heart, a unique sensation that made his body tremble involuntarily.

"Thank you for coming today."

"You're welcome, it's what I should do. Could you please take your hands off my eyes? Hmm... I'm not scared."

Chu Qing's voice was so fragile, as if it could dissipate with a single breath, that Wei Yutang subconsciously followed suit.

Seeing the undisguised curiosity in his eyes as he looked around after his exhaustion, Wei Yutang couldn't resist and gently kissed his lips, a gesture that was completely different from his previous irritability.

Wei Yutang snapped back to reality after touching him, instinctively holding his breath and staring intently at Chu Qing's face, not wanting to miss any subtle changes in his expression.

Chu Qing didn't know if it was because he was too tired before, which caused him to still not be fully awake, or for some other reason, but he had a strange urge to let himself indulge in it.

Even with my eyes closed, my eyelashes were still trembling nervously.

In Wei Yutang's eyes, this was practically tantamount to a silent endorsement.

His Adam's apple bobbed up and down, and after much hesitation, he still couldn't say what he wanted to say. He just silently hugged Chu Qing tighter.

Since Chu Qing no longer resisted him as before, it was already a pleasant surprise for him, so there was no need to rush things.

Wei Yutang certainly wanted to establish his official status, but only when he was absolutely certain of it.

Because the matter concerns Chu Qing, he cannot afford even the slightest possible accident.

Later, Chu Qing was probably exhausted, and Wei Yutang's embrace made her feel so safe that she unconsciously closed her eyes and fell asleep.

Wei Yutang didn't stay in the room for long before carrying Chu Qing out.

After his mental state became abnormal, his subordinates were all nearby, and they are probably still there waiting for the outcome.

Wei Yutang opened the door by scanning the pupils. Many of his anxious subordinates waiting at the door were stunned when they saw the door open.

They had made preparations in the shortest possible time. If the captain really wanted to come out, they would rather die here than let him leave.

"team leader?"

One of the subordinates, who had assumed an attack stance, subconsciously loosened his clenched fist and shouted after meeting the captain's gaze.

"Um."

Wei Yutang nodded slightly, not wanting to waste too much time exchanging pleasantries with his subordinate. He was more eager to get Chu Qing to the hospital as soon as possible.

He knew Chu Qing; she had grown up in that place and had never received rigorous training, nor did she know how to maximize her mental power.

Today, perhaps it was by chance, or perhaps it was out of an eagerness to save lives.

Regardless of the reason, Wei Yutang wanted to get to the hospital as soon as possible. The damage to his mental strength was irreversible to some extent, which was why his condition had been recurring and had never been cured.

At the same time, mental pain is the most severe. Many people with abnormal mental states eventually choose to end their lives because they cannot bear the pain.

"Captain, what's going on with Mr. Chu?"

"He tried to save me with his mental power, but he collapsed from exhaustion."

After giving a brief explanation, Wei Yutang, not bothering to wait for the hovercar to arrive, directly carried Chu Qing into his mecha and rushed to the hospital in their area as fast as possible.

The doctors here received the news an hour ago that the Marshal's mental strength had once again malfunctioned, and they sent their best doctors over.

When they saw the Marshal's mecha appear at the hospital entrance, many people wondered if they were seeing things.

But everyone knows that only the Marshal himself can control the mecha. The mecha is bound to its master, and no one else has the ability to pilot this mecha that was tailor-made for the Marshal.

Wei Yutang emerged from the mecha, still holding a slightly thin man in his arms.

The doctors here are all excellent. They could tell at a glance that the person being held by the marshal was the real patient, and they immediately started preparing the things needed for the rescue.

"Are you sure you didn't receive any prior training before using your mental power?"

Before entering the monitoring room, the doctor asked one more question, still not giving up.

If someone can master mental power without having taken detailed lessons, they are simply a genius. If their mental power is damaged due to a lack of skill in its use, it would be a loss to their entire intergalactic world.

Wei Yutang nodded slightly, and as he repeated this fact, he was almost overwhelmed by self-blame.

"Okay, I understand."

The inspection process was incredibly long, and Wei Yutang felt like each day was an eternity waiting at the door.

Before Chu Qing could even come out, he received a call from the housekeeper, who said that the little tiger had used its not-yet-fully-developed teeth to bite a big hole in the door that was closing for him.

She's making a scene at home right now, insisting that she absolutely has to go find her dad.

"He's at the hospital now, let's bring him along."

"OK."

Such a small tiger cub managed to chew a hole in the door. Wei Yutang was at a loss for words, unsure whether to be troubled by its destructive abilities or proud of his son's excellence.

Xiaxia came over just now, her fluffy ears drooping, and the tiger looked rather listless.

When Wei Yutang held him in his arms, the little boy did not resist, but his eyes kept looking around, searching for his father.

"Huh?"

Unable to find the baby, she had no choice but to ask her father. Before her father could answer, she gently nudged him with her nose.

"Your father is inside for a check-up now, and he'll be out soon."

These words did not comfort the little tiger; instead, they made the cub, who was lying down, sit up instantly.

"Awooo!!!"

He had been to the hospital before, and each time a problem was found during a checkup, he had to drink some very unpleasant-tasting medicine, which made the little tiger have a bad impression of the word "checkup".

"It will be fine, there shouldn't be any problems."

Wei Yutang reached out and gently stroked the little tiger's fur. It was unclear whether he was saying this to coax the cub into obeying or to comfort himself.

Reason told Wei Yutang that all kinds of tests related to mental strength are always very complicated, and it is normal for it to take some time.

But I just couldn't calm down; my heart was racing, and I was hoping to hear the word "safe and sound" from the doctor as soon as possible.

The little tiger wasn't very happy and wasn't very willing to believe his father's words. He stared longingly in that direction, and his beautiful big eyes were beginning to well up with tears.

I got so impatient waiting that I even gnawed on my own paws for a while.

The teeth that had already grown in were now quite sharp. After gnawing for a while, the little one noticed that its paws hurt after it started gnawing, and its gaze fell on the back of its father's hand.

It stretched out its paw and gently patted its father, drawing his attention to itself. It then nuzzled its nose against his father's, looking very eager, as if indicating whether its father needed its help to nibble on its paw.

Wei Yutang clenched the hand that had slapped him in his palm and gave no reply.

He was already very anxious and agitated, and Xiaxia's little actions were a bit annoying to him.

With its paws pressed down, the little tiger knew its father didn't need its help, so it gave up on that idea.

The entire examination lasted two hours. Wei Yutang and Xiaxia waited there the whole time. Finally, the door opened and a doctor came out, holding a folder in his hand.
